What dua should I recite at Iftar in Nalitabari?▼
The recommended Iftar dua is: "Allahumma inni laka sumtu wa bika aamantu wa 'ala rizqika aftartu" (O Allah, I fasted for You, I believe in You, and I break my fast with Your provision). This applies to all Muslims.

When is Eid-ul-Fitr expected in Nalitabari?▼
Eid-ul-Fitr in Nalitabari, Mymensingh is celebrated after 29 or 30 days of Ramadan in 2026. The exact date depends on Shawwal moon sighting by the National Moon Sighting Committee.
